We are seeking a Paralegal to support the North Carolina National Guard (NCNG) Office of Staff Judge Advocate (SJA) at the NCNG Joint Force Headquarters in Raleigh, NC.

What will the Paralegal at Terrestris do?
The Paralegal will provide services via phone, email, and in-person meetings, including scheduled appointments and walk-ins during regular hours, as well as at pre-deployment and post-deployment events for eligible Service Members and their families on civil legal matters. Responsibilities also include updating social media related to Legal Assistance, responding to messages within 2 days, sharing relevant legal topics every 3 days, and managing content on the public website.
